Bathroom Remodeling Trends for 2024

Black vanity with drop in sink in the bathroomBathrooms are making bold moves in 2024 proving they are no longer just utilitarian spaces, but a place to show off your design chops. According to our Normandy Designers, high-contrast palettes, artistic lighting, and fabulous shower aesthetics are just some of the top bathroom trends we’ll be seeing this year.

Let’s dive into the must-haves and chic choices that will transform your bathroom into a sanctuary of style.

High Contrast

For those who love a bold statement, high contrast is the name of the game, and there’s nothing more dramatic than the classic black and white color palette. These timeless hues exude sophistication and create a clean, crisp ambiance.  Achieve the high contrast look by pairing white subway tiles with matte black fixtures, or a standalone bathtub against a dramatic dark wall treatment. It is all about making a statement without sacrificing harmony.

Dark Vanities Reign

Dark vanities are stealing the spotlight in bathroom design this year. Rich wood tones or deep, moody colors are being embraced to add warmth and opulence to the space. The juxtaposition of a dark vanity with a white countertop and light-colored flooring adds depth and character, creating a luxurious retreat within your home.

Vessel-ish Sinks

Conventional sinks are making way for something more unique in the way of recessed vessel sinks, and even elongated trough sinks. These statement pieces elevate your bathroom with their sculptural designs and diverse material choices. Whether it’s a sleek cast iron basin or a handcrafted ceramic bowl, the new approach to unconventional sinks adds a touch of individuality and elevates your bathroom’s overall appeal.

Mirrors Beyond Reflection

Wall of mirrors, be gone! This year, mirrors are taking on new shapes and forms. Embrace fun and unique designs that serve as artistic focal points in your bathroom. Whether it’s a framed silhouette or a playful geometric pattern, these mirrors transcend functionality and become stand out features that reflect your distinctive style.

Shower Aesthetic Upgrades

Your shower is no longer just a functional space; it’s a canvas for design expression. The complexity of the old “car wash” shower fixtures have been traded-in for a more streamlined approach that captures the essence of functionality but keeps the focus on design. Consider a gold rain shower head, mosaic tiles, or even a contrasting niche to transform your shower into a personal oasis. Statement shower doors – perhaps framed in black or adorned with a unique pattern – complete the look.

Artistic Lighting

Lighting is no longer just about illumination – it’s a piece of art in itself. Choose fixtures that make a statement, combining form and function. Artistic lighting can range from sculptural pendant lights to bold sconces, adding a layer of luxury and personality to your space.

Focus on Free Standing Bathtubs

Freestanding bathtubs remain the focal point of the bathroom, but this year, they take on an emboldened power stance. Two-tone bathtubs add dramatic flair while light colored bathtubs against a moody backdrop add a level of sophistication and presence. No matter the size or style of bathtub you choose, they’ll invite you to sink in and soak up a little R&R.
